Magic Kingdom Nighttime Entertainment

Happily Ever After Fireworks

Happily Ever After fireworks is perhaps one of the most popular fireworks shows in Walt Disney World. The show takes place every night at 9:20 PM in Magic Kingdom at Cinderella Castle and is about 18 minutes long. It features colorful projections on Cinderella Castle that are synchronized with fireworks and music that includes both classic and contemporary Disney songs. Plus, there’s even an original song by Jordan Fisher and Angie Keilhauer.

Best Viewing Locations

As one of the most anticipated events in the park every night, it attracts large crowds, with guests often securing viewing spots hours in advance to ensure they have the best view. We recommend watching from the Central Hub Grass in front of Cinderella Castle, near the Partners Statue, in the Middle of Main Street, U.S.A. (if you want to see the projections down the street as well), or the Main Street Train Station.

Be mindful of trees, lamp posts, and other potential obstructions that could block your view when choosing your spot! You don’t want to wait in what you think is a perfect spot for 30-60 minutes before the show just to find out that you don’t actually have the perfect view.

And, if you really want to avoid the crowds and not have to worry about finding a spot well before the show starts, consider watching from Fantasyland, Frontierland, or Liberty Square. All of these locations offer a unique perspective of the fireworks and are often much less crowded. Just note that you won’t be able to see the castle projections that are part of the show from these locations. Learn more about alternative viewing areas here.

EPCOT Nighttime Entertainment

Luminous The Symphony of Us

Luminous The Symphony of Us is the newest addition to Disney World’s EPCOT, offering a breathtaking nightly fireworks show that begins at 9 PM and lasts for 17 minutes. This unique show takes place on World Showcase Lagoon and combines fireworks, fountains, lighting effects, and a unique musical score filled with Disney classics to create an immersive experience that celebrates the unity and diversity of humanity.

Best Viewing Locations

As a brand new show, Luminous The Symphony of Us has quickly become a must-see attraction, drawing large crowds that gather around the World Showcase each night. Because the show takes place in the center of the lagoon, there can be quite a few things that obscure your view if you don’t find the right place to watch. So, be sure to secure your spot early if you want to have the best view of these Disney World fireworks, and consider watching from World Showcase Plaza, the elevated area near the pagoda and the gardens in the Japan Pavilion, the Italy Pavilion, the United Kingdom Pavilion near the Rose & Crown Pub, or the bridge between the France and United Kingdom Pavilions.

Disney’s Hollywood Studios Nighttime Entertainment

Fantasmic!

Fantasmic! is one of the longest running nighttime shows in Disney World and is much more than just a fireworks show – it’s an entire performance! Taking place in its own designated amphitheater, the show takes you into the imagination of Mickey Mouse as he battles Disney villains in a “dreamlike” adventure with a blend of fireworks, water projections, live performers, and beloved Disney characters. Recent updates have introduced new scenes and characters, so the show will feel a bit newer, even if you’ve seen it before! It occurs nightly at 9 PM in Disney’s Hollywood Studios and is approximately 30 minutes long.

Best Viewing Locations

A lot of people want to see Fantasmic! during their Hollywood Studios visit, so the line to get in and find the best seating can be long. If you want the best chance at having a great seat, you can get in line as early as 90 minutes before the show. Luckily, the amphitheater curves around the lagoon and stage, so really where you’re seated is a great seat. However, if you want the very best view, we recommend sitting in the Mickey section (which is the center-most section of the theater) or the lower rows (within the first ten rows). If the center sections are full, aim for seats towards the front of the amphitheater but slightly off-center. These still offer good views and can be less crowded than the prime center sections.

Dining Packages

If you’d prefer not to wait in line early to get the best view, we recommend that you consider purchasing a Fantasmic! dining package. These are available at several popular restaurants in Disney’s Hollywood Studios and come with dinner and reserved seating in the middle section of the amphitheater. Just note that you have to arrive at least 25 minutes before showtime to be seated in the reserved section, so be sure to time your dining reservation accordingly. Wonderful World of Animation

Wonderful World of Animation is a nightly show at Disney’s Hollywood Studios that celebrates over 90 years of Disney and Pixar animated films. Scheduled at 9PM and lasting 12 minutes, the show features state-of-the-art projection mapping on the Chinese Theatre in the center of the park. Through technology, the show brings fan-favorite characters and scenes to life in a unique display of color and light on the park icon. The show highlights the rich history of Disney animation, including scenes from classics like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s and Sleeping Beauty and modern favorites such as Frozen, Coco, and Moana.

Best Viewing Locations

Because Wonderful World of Animation only features projections, the closer you are to the Chinese Theater, the better. We recommend finding a spot anywhere on Hollywood Boulevard facing the Chinese Theater if you want a quick exit, or standing near the center stage in front of the Chinese Theater for the best view. You may also want to consider watching from the Echo Lake area near the entrance to Hollywood & Vine or the 50’s Prime Time Café if you want to be close to some dining options for before or after the show.

Disney’s Animal Kingdom Nighttime Entertainment

Tree of Life Awakening

While traditional fireworks shows aren’t available at Disney’s Animal Kingdom because of all the animals that call the park home, you can still experience a unique show in the evening before you leave! The Tree of Life Awakening is a unique show that features projections on the trunk of the park icon that bring the carvings to life. Beginning after sunset, it occurs every 10 minutes until the park closes and features various short vignettes of animated scenes of animals and natural landscapes accompanied by music.

Best Viewing Locations

The Tree of Life Awakening is a short, ongoing nightly show. So, while you’ll likely find groups of people gathered around the park icon, it’s not necessarily hard to find a spot because people are constantly coming and going. For the most straightforward view, we recommend watching from directly in front of the Tree of Life on Discovery Island. You can also get a good view from the seating area near Flame Tree Barbeque, the Discovery Island Trails that circle the Tree of Life, and the area between the Tree of Life and the It’s Tough to Be a Bug! Entrance.

Just remember to stay flexible! If a spot seems too crowded, try moving around Discovery Island to find a less populated viewing area. The Tree of Life has projections on multiple sides, so different spots can offer unique perspectives.

Disney World Resort Hotels Nighttime Entertainment

Electrical Water Pageant

The Electrical Water Pageant is a beloved nightly tradition that has been a part of Disney World’s nighttime entertainment since 1971. This floating parade of illuminated sea creatures and Disney characters travels along Bay Lake and the Seven Seas Lagoon, stopping at select resorts between 8:25 PM and 10:30 PM every night. At each stop, the pageant lasts for approximately 15 minutes, showcasing twinkling lights, whimsical music, and a patriotic finale.

It can be seen from the shores at the following Disney World Resort hotels:

  • Disney’s Polynesian Village Resort
  • Disney’s Grand Floridian Resort & Spa
  • Disney’s Wilderness Lodge
  • Disney’s Fort Wilderness Resort and Campground
  • Disney’s Contemporary Resort

Be sure to check the My Disney Experience app for the exact times and locations, as the schedule can vary based on what resort you plan to watch from.

Best Viewing Locations

The best place to watch the Electrical Water Pageant depends on what resort you’re staying at! Here’s a breakdown of where to find the best views at each:

  • Disney’s Polynesian Village Resort
    • Beach Area: The beach provides a relaxing and unobstructed view of the pageant. Bring a towel or blanket to sit on and enjoy the show right by the water.
    • Barefoot Pool Bar: This area offers a comfortable spot to watch the pageant while enjoying a refreshing drink.
  • Disney’s Grand Floridian Resort & Spa
    • Marina Area: The marina offers a great view of the pageant as it passes by. You can sit on the benches or stand along the railing.
    • Boat Dock: This area is slightly elevated, giving you a clear view of the water parade.
    • The parade can also be seen from Narcoossee’s if you have a dining reservation.
  • Disney’s Contemporary Resort
    • Marina Area: The marina provides a fantastic vantage point for watching the pageant. It’s a quieter area with fewer crowds.
    • Skybridge: The bridge connecting the main tower to Bay Lake Tower offers an elevated view, though it’s slightly further away.
  • Disney’s Wilderness Lodge
    • Geyser Point Bar & Grill: This open-air lounge offers a comfortable spot to watch the pageant while enjoying food and drinks.
    • Beach Area: The beach provides a direct and unobstructed view of the water parade, making it an ideal spot for families.
  • Disney’s Fort Wilderness Resort & Campground
    • Marina Area: The marina and boat launch area offer a clear and close view of the pageant as it passes by. It’s a popular spot for campers.
    • Beach Area: Similar to other resorts, the beach provides a relaxed and scenic spot to watch the parade.
